Hustokrutě jsem prohledal databázi

Související obrázky jsou takové obrázky, které mají společné alespoň jedno klíčové slovo – takzvaný hash. Funguje to úplně stejně jako na Twitteru.

Wifitrek
Na pobarkempovém ranním wifitreku po Vsetíně jsem leaknul kulatou 10 000. Wi-Fi síť. Kdybych nebyl lenoch, app je už dávno na Marketu a byla by to třeba 100 000. síť. Bojový úkol na březen: dopsat app, v dubnu ji publikovat na Android Marketu, v květnu zaměřovat a zaměřovat a v červnu (?) publikovat výsledky na brněnském Barcampu ;). článek vydán 20.02. 2011 | vidimroutery

Kdy bude hotový WiFi špion?
Pořád mi chodí e-maily, kdy už konečně uvolním WiFi špiona. Takže...

Klobouk WiFi špion (crowdsourcovaný sběr MAC adres bezdrátových AP a jejich lokalizace pomocí Google Loc. API) bude hotový v průběhu několika týdnů (no prostě někdy v únoru).

V současné době řeším napojení na DB server, kde se budou shromažďovat výsledky. Po ruce je dedikovaný server, takže se vše už blíží do finiše. Jelikož mě ale živí Živě a nikoliv psaní kloboukových kravinek, i toto „blížení“ ještě nějaký týden zabere.

Finální verze bude posílat výsledky na centrální server, stejně tak ji ale budete moci využít čistě k soukromým účelům (odesílání bude probíhat dávkově až na konci měření - prostě až klepnete na tlačítko Upload). Čili pokud se nebudete chtít zapojit, Špion vám jen vyplivne CSV se zachycenými MAC adresami (bez polohy).

Jakmile odeslané výsledky pročistí a lokalizuje kloboukoserver, odešle je opět dávkově na mapový server Googlu (Fusion Tables), kde budou data k dispozici a ke stažení.

Bude to skvělé, růžové, androidí a bude se to jmenovat Klobouk Wifileaks. A bude to fungovat tak dlouho, dokud mi nedá Google ban :-). článek vydán 19.01. 2011 | vidimroutery

Krok 3 a 4
Tak jo, toto je ta nejsurovější verze - nic jiného než hrubý javascriptový výpis 100kB XML souboru do mapy bez mapové generalizace - měřítkového omezení. Dělá to nějakých 760 Wi-Fi AP a načítá se to ďábelsky pomalu.

V každém případě, tato ošklivost není cílem celého snažení. Spíš jsem těch pár bodů chtěl vidět ve skutečnosti, než v textovém abstraktním výpisu.

Můžete kouknout sem, ale bude to skutečně pomalé.

Jo a ještě legenda: zelený čudl: nešifrovaná Wi-Fi, oranžový: WEP, bleděmodrý: WPA, tmavomodrý: nějaká exotika. článek vydán 15.12. 2010 | vidimroutery

Krok 2
Krok 1: zachytit BSSID okolních sítí
Krok 2: dávkově ke zkušební tisícovce BSSID připojit polohu
Krok 3: Hotový XML soubor propojit s GMapou
Krok 4: Udělat screenshot

O krok 1 se postaral Klobouk Wi-Fi špion, o krok 2 klientská C# app volající VidimRoutery, která zároveň vygeneruje XML.

Proč polohu k BSSID (MAC) nepřidávám už v kroku 1? Protože bych to na nějakém pomalém mobilním EDGE nestíhal -- těch wifin je v Brně jako nas... a každou sekundu se to při rychlé jízdě výrazně mění.

Úkol na Vánoce: sjednotit všechny kroky do jednoho.

BTW: rychlost batche (v závislosti na rychlosti volání VidímRoutery) = cca 3 lokalizované BSSID adresy za sekundu. Takže to dělá nějakých cca 6 minut zpracovávání. článek vydán 14.12. 2010 | vidimroutery

1. brněnské wifibraní
VidímRoutery byl pouze první krok. Teď sice umím zaměřit routery, potřebuji ale nějaké znát. Do „továrny“ jezdím na kole, zapojil jsem do práce tedy i mobil, pro který jsem napsal aplikaci Klobouk Wi-Fi Špion. Běží na pozadí a skenuje všechny okolní Wi-Fi sítě, v jejichž dosahu projíždím.

Sbírám pouze volně dostupná data (SSID, BSSID/MAC, síla signálu, šifrování) a routery nakonec protáhnu přes VidímRoutery, přidělím jim nejpravděpodobnější souřadnice a na úplném konci vše vynesu nad mapu Googlu. Bude to moc pěkná mapa s barevně rozlišenými sítěmi Brna.

Tato aplikace vznikla za účelem přípravy článku na Źivě.cz a není volně k dispozici. Pro zájemce ale později bude. článek vydán 14.12. 2010 | vidimroutery

Vím, kde je tvůj router
V posledním Computeru 23/10 jste si mohli přečíst článek od @ZlyNegr o zákulisí geolokačního API od Googlu, díky kterému ví mobil nebo počítač, kde zrovna je, aniž by měl GPS přijímač.

Je to v podstatě jednoduché - kdejaký domácí Wi-Fi router/AP je dnes už zaměřený kolemjdoucími s chytrými mobily se zapnutou Wi-Fi (chovají se jako auta Googlu: ošahávají AP, zjišťují jejich MAC a přidělují jim svou vlastní známou lokalitu z GPS/GSM sítě).

Suma sumárum, v centrech měst už dnes musí být zaměřeno skoro vše. Google Geolocation API lze ale ve svém účinku i obrátit! Pokud známá lokalita Wi-Fi AP v našem dosahu poradí, kde jsme i my, může Google stejně tak odpovědět na otázku, kde je router, jehož MAC adresu známe.

Co to v praxi znamená? Představte si, že svůj router třeba prodáte a nový majitel nezmění jeho MAC adresu. Třeba za rok se můžete podívat, kde zrovna tento router je. Jediné, co k tomu budete potřebovat, je aplikace VidímRoutery :-)). Klepni dole na odkaz a vyzkoušej ji.

Vyzkoušej VidímRoutery Alpha



(detaily, jak to vlastně všechno funguje a včetně komentovaného zdrojového kódu ukážu brzy na Živě.cz) článek vydán 11.12. 2010 | vidimroutery